PIC WebService

Software e Hardware para uC PIC

Moderadores: andre_luis, 51, guest2003, Renie

Mensagempor ivan » 02 Nov 2008 07:00

Query string são parametros para uma aplicação web.

Que tal uma solução tipo os tokens de acesso bancário?
- Dois dispositvos gerando números aleatórios sincronizados durante um período de tempo, sendo que o servidor pede o número de id do token e o PIC fornece o id + o seu num aleatório q é conferido pelo servidor, sob o protocolo https.

O lado cliente teria q "conhecer" o protocolo https...

PS: Os críticos irão me matar!
Mas, se vc tivesse um SO e Java teria tudo isso grátis!
Não deixa ninguém saber disso. shshshshshs....
"A mente que se abre a uma nova idéia jamais volta ao seu tamanho original." (Albert Einstein).
Avatar do usuário
ivan
Word
 
Mensagens: 618
Registrado em: 12 Out 2006 21:27

Mensagempor Jorge_Francisco » 02 Nov 2008 11:14

Pois é, um SO resolveria muita coisa, mas a ideia é ser o mais simples possível, só que agora vem a parte de segurança. Imagina fazer um update no banco de dados, não posso deixar aberto para que qualquer um posso acessa-lo, HTTPS não rola, pensei a mesma coisa que sugeriu, algo também baseado em chaves assimétricas, ainda não sei.
Avatar do usuário
Jorge_Francisco
Dword
 
Mensagens: 1009
Registrado em: 12 Out 2006 09:53
Localização: Rio de Janeiro

Mensagempor proex » 02 Nov 2008 11:44

Depois de ler tudo isso ai, quase cai do banquinho.

Vcs estao falando sério, querer fazer isso com PIC? :lol:

Deixa a Microchip saber disso, ela vai processar vcs. :lol: :lol: :lol: :lol:
proex
Dword
 
Mensagens: 2101
Registrado em: 11 Out 2006 14:05
Localização: São Paulo

Mensagempor ivan » 02 Nov 2008 18:22

Bem Proex, estou apenas discutindo como implementar a tecnologia para alcançar o objetivo sugerido pelo Francisco.
Vi um caminhão de possibilidades... Mas não acredito no PIC pra êsse fim!
Um ARM + uClinux/Linux + Java/C XML parser certamente resolveria!
Mas o projeto é dêle...


Francisco,

Criptografia assimétrica consome muito processamento.
O q se usa bastante é:
1- Criptografia assimétrica para o hand-shaking
2- Troca-se a chave simétrica durante o hand-shaking
3- Passa-se a usar a criptografia simétrica.
4- De tempos em tempos troca-se a chave simétrica durante uma breve troca de msgs com criptografia assimétrica e volta ao passo 3.
"A mente que se abre a uma nova idéia jamais volta ao seu tamanho original." (Albert Einstein).
Avatar do usuário
ivan
Word
 
Mensagens: 618
Registrado em: 12 Out 2006 21:27

Mensagempor mourao » 04 Fev 2009 21:18

Jorge_Francisco escreveu:Pois é, um SO resolveria muita coisa, mas a ideia é ser o mais simples possível, só que agora vem a parte de segurança. Imagina fazer um update no banco de dados, não posso deixar aberto para que qualquer um posso acessa-lo, HTTPS não rola, pensei a mesma coisa que sugeriu, algo também baseado em chaves assimétricas, ainda não sei.


Olá!

Pode ser que seja bem tarde esta dica mas, existe um livro:

Internet embedded: TCP/IP para microcontroladores.

Neste livro é apresentada uma aplicação web, pra ser mais exato, uma webserver.

Apresenta também o hw utilizado.

Bom, apartir de um webserver transportar as aplicações para um webservice, não deve ser muito difícil. Pode ser que uma memória externa seja necessária.

flw
"Dizem que sou sortudo!
Só sei que, quanto mais me esforço, mais sorte tenho!"
mourao
Bit
 
Mensagens: 29
Registrado em: 16 Out 2006 13:01

Anterior

Voltar para PIC

Quem está online

Usuários navegando neste fórum: Google [Bot] e 1 visitante

cron

x